SLope opeRATIoN
Slopes are a major factor related to slip 
and fall accidents, which can result in 
severe injury. Operation on all slopes 
requires extra caution. If you feel uneasy
on a slope, do not mow it.
1. Mow across the face of slopes; never 
up and down. exercise extreme caution 
when changing direction on slopes.
2. Watch for holes, ruts, bumps, rocks, or 
other hidden objects. Uneven terrain could 
cause a slip and fall accident. Tall grass 
can hide obstacles.
3. do not mow on wet grass or 
excessively steep slopes. poor footing 
could cause a slip and fall accident.
4. do not mow near drop-offs, ditches, 
or embankments. you could lose your 
footing or balance.
cHILdReN
Tragic accidents can occur if the operator is 
not alert to the presence of children. children 
are often attracted to the mower and the 
mowing activity. never assume that children 
will remain where you last saw them.
1. Keep children out of the mowing area 
and under the watchful care of a 
responsible adult other than the operator.
2. be alert and turn mower off if a child 
enters the area.
3. never allow children to operate the mower.
4. Use extra care when approaching blind 
corners, shrubs, trees, or other objects 
that may block your view of a child.
GeNeRAL SeRVIce
1. never operate mower in a closed area.
2. Keep all nuts and bolts tight to be sure the 
equipment is in safe working condition.
3. never tamper with safety devices. check 
their proper operation regularly.
4. Keep mower free of grass, leaves, or 
other debris build-up. Allow mower to 
cool before storing.
5. if you strike a foreign object, release 
bail handle to turn mower off, wait for 
the blade to stop and remove the safety 
key and battery pack, then inspect the 
mower. Repair, any damage, before 
starting and operating the mower.
6. never make any adjustments or repairs 
with the motor running or while the 
safety key is in the mower.
7. Always remove safety key and battery 
pack before adjusting, cleaning, repairing, 
inspecting, transporting, storing or leaving 
the mower.
